If you're using the original PS4 hard drive then you've only got GB of space to play with, or maybe 1TB if you have a newer model. Either way, if you have a lot of games then it's not going to take long to fill it completely, but the good news is you can easily replace the PS4 hard drive with a larger one.

If you are replacing your PS4 or upgrading to a PS4 Pro, you can transfer your data across from your old console to save having to download and install it all again. For more information, see our full guide on how to transfer your PS4 content. To play purchased content on PS4, you need to be signed in on the PSN account that purchased it and connected online.
This means that you can sign into your account on as many PS4s as you like to use your content, but only one can be used at a time as your account can't be connected online on more than one console simultaneously. Once that PS4 is set as Primary for your account, you can play purchased content while offline, and also access that content on any other PSN accounts on that console. For almost all games, you will need a PlayStation Plus subscription in order to play online - with a notable exception for Fortnite. You can subscribe through the PlayStation Store or by purchasing a code to redeem, and as well as unlocking online play, you also get two free PS4 games per month and GB of online storage for your PS4 saves.
Each month, subscribers receive two free PS Plus games which are yours to keep as long as you remain signed up to the service, but you need to claim these on your account within the month otherwise they'll revert back to their original price.
To use the PS4 as a Media Server, you'll first need to download the Media Player app on your console if you haven't done so already, which can be found on the PlayStation Store. Next, install software such as Universal Media Server on your computer and set it up to make your media folders available on your home network.
Now all you need to do is open the Media Player app on the PS4 and your Media Server folders should appear ready to stream onto your console. As standard, the Share button on the PS4 controller is configured to access the Share menu with a short press, or hold to take a screenshot.
In this menu you can also choose to save screenshots in JPEG or PNG format under Screenshot Settings , and decide if your microphone audio should be included in video clips say, you wanted to record a voiceover through Audio Sharing Settings.
